Lure of the Space Goddess is a track by Delia and Brian Hodgson published on the album ESL104.

It was used as incidental music for the '70s childrens' TV series "Timeslip"[1] episode "The Time of the Ice Box" to provide atmosphere for the snowy wastes of the Antarctic[2].
